Programar Azure Runbooks desde Powershell ISE

Seguramente cuando vamos a programar un script en Azure Automation pensais que la interfaz disponible actualmente no es del todo cómoda, dado que en muchos casos programar desde el navegador puede dar algún que otro dolor de cabeza, ya que no es tan completo como el PowerShell Integrated Scripting Environment (ISE para los amigos).

integrationrunbooksise3

Pues bien, la solución es un Addon que ofrece el mismo ISE para poder crear, programar y testear runbooks directamente en nuestra suscripción de Azure. Para añadir esta funcionalidad debemos instalarla desde el mismo terminal con los siguientes comandos:

Install-Module AzureAutomationAuthoringToolkit -Scope CurrentUser
Install-AzureAutomationIseAddOn 

integrationrunbooksise

integrationrunbooksise4

Una vez importado el modulo debemos hacer sign in en nuestra suscripción, seleccionar la Automation Account pertinente y ya tendremos a nuestra disposición los runbooks y los Assets existentes.

En caso de cerrar y abrir de nuevo el ISE debemos importar de nuevo el modulo desde la linia de comando, o bien añadirlo desde la pestaña Addons:

 Import-Module AzureAutomationAuthoringToolkit 

Es importante recordar que cada vez que editemos un runbook o lo testemos debemos subirlo (Upload Draft) y publicarlo (Publish Draft) para que los cambios sean aplicados en la suscripción.

Autor: Jordi Suñé

Gran aficionado a los juegos de mesa, las motos y consultor cloud (o almenos eso pone en mi firma de correo). Después de más de dos años en @Tokiota me dedico a presentar y diseñar soluciones tecnológicas Microsoft tanto cloud como onpremise , implantarlas y en alguna que otra ocasión dar workshops y charlas. Intento mantenerme al día de todas las novedades en nuestro sector, aunque eso me quite horas de sueño, pero todo el mundo sabe que para eso se inventó el café ^^

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s